Deskripsi Pekerjaan
PT Bina Buana Kembar is currently se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Tax Supervisor & Manager to join our growing finance team in Medan. In this role, you will play a critical part in ensuring the company's fiscal health by overseeing all tax-related operations, ensuring full compliance with Indonesian tax regulations, and implementing strategies to optimize our tax efficiency.
The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in corporate tax management, a deep understanding of local tax laws (KUP, PPh, PPN), and the leadership capabilities to manage reporting processes effectively. You will be responsible for the end-to-end tax lifecycle, from preparation and filing to managing audits and internal tax advisory.
Tanggung Jawab
- Manage and oversee all monthly and annual corporate tax filings, including PPh 21, 23, 25, 26, and PPN.
- Prepare and review annual Corporate Income Tax (PPh Badan) returns (SPT Tahunan) with high accuracy.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est Indonesian tax regulations and advise management on potential impacts.
- Lead tax audit processes, including preparing documentation and acting as the primary liaison with tax authorities.
- Monitor and reconcile tax accounts to ensure data integrity and identify discrepancies.
- Supervise the tax administration workflow to ensure all deadlines are met consistently.
- Develop and implement tax planning strategies to minimize tax liabilities while maintaining full compliance.
Kualifikasi
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Taxation, or a related field.
- Minimum 3-5 years of experience in a tax-focused role, preferably in a supervisory or management capacity.
- In-depth knowledge of Indonesian tax laws (UU Pajak) and electronic tax filing systems (e-Faktur, e-Bupot, e-SPT).
- Brevet A & B certification is highly preferred.
- Strong analytical, organizational, and leadership skills.
- Proficiency in accounting software and MS Office, particularly Excel (V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ables).
- Ability to work under pressure and meet strict statutory deadlines.
